Best Surf Destinations in Mexico
Puerto Escondido
Puerto Escondido, located on the Oaxacan coast, is known for its impressive Mexican Pipeline waves. This destination is ideal for experienced surfers looking for a challenge.
Practical advice: If you are a beginner, consider surfing at "La Punta", where you will find softer and friendlier waves.
Sayulita
Sayulita is a paradise for surfers of all levels. Its waves are perfect for beginners, but there are also more challenging sections for more experienced surfers. The vibrant local culture and laid-back atmosphere make Sayulita a must-see destination.
Practical advice: Take advantage of surf lessons offered by local schools to improve your technique.
Baja California
From Ensenada to Todos Santos, Baja California offers a variety of beaches with incredible waves. Spots like Zippers and Scorpion Bay are known for their long, consistent waves.
Practical advice: Wear a light wetsuit, as the water can be colder than you imagine, especially in winter.
Best Surf Destinations in the United States
Huntington Beach, California
Known as "Surf City USA," Huntington Beach is an ideal spot for surfers of all levels. Renowned surfing competitions are held here, and surf culture is present on every corner.
Top tip: Visit your local surf shop for advice on the best conditions for the day.
Waikiki, Hawaii
Although not on the mainland, Waikiki is an iconic surfing destination. The gentle waves are perfect for beginners, while advanced surfers can enjoy bigger waves at Diamond Head.
Practical advice: Don't forget to check sea conditions before entering the water and always respect local regulations.
Montauk, New York
Montauk offers a unique surfing experience on the East Coast. The waves can be unpredictable, but the scenery and local community make it worthwhile. Surf season runs from late spring to early fall.
Handy Tip: Consider visiting during the week to avoid weekend crowds.
Essential Equipment for Surfers
Surfboards
Choosing the right board is crucial. For beginners, a longer, wider board will provide stability. Intermediate and advanced surfers can opt for shorter, more maneuverable boards.
Neoprene Suits
Depending on the water temperature, a wetsuit may be necessary. Make sure you choose one that keeps you warm and comfortable.
Accessories
Don't forget accessories like board wax, a leash, and sunscreen. Stay safe and take care of your skin while you enjoy surfing.
